How Common Is The Last Name Jonka?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 666,162nd most commonly occurring family name on a global scale It is held by around 1 in 16,194,546 people. This surname is mostly found in The Americas, where 75 percent of Jonka reside; 68 percent reside in Caribbean and 68 percent reside in Gallo-Caribbean. Jonka is also the 578,640th most frequently used first name on earth, held by 239 people.
It is most commonly held in Haiti, where it is held by 304 people, or 1 in 35,144. In Haiti Jonka is primarily found in: Nord, where 63 percent live and Ouest, where 38 percent live. Without taking into account Haiti it occurs in 17 countries. It also occurs in Albania, where 8 percent live and The United States, where 7 percent live.
